For its time, this must have been a slightly bigger production for the genre (péplum), with hundreds of extras involved in battle scenes, and perhaps a higher budget than the usual moneys assigned to these projects. Unfortunately it is partially betrayed by the little charm of Sergio Ciani (aka Alan Steel) as Hercules --although he is more than physically adequate for the title role--, and almost ruined by a romantic subplot involving a young girl (Erika, played by Simonetta Simeoni) infatuated with the hero Otherwise, it is the usual fun found in any of these Italian epic fluffs, this time with a score by maestro Angelo Francesco Lavagnino.
